About This Color
PANTONE 164-1-5 C is a desaturated blue with dark tonality. Its HEX value is #252D36, placing it in the blue region of the color spectrum with a hue angle of 212°.
This darker shade conveys depth and authority, making it ideal for premium branding, typographic elements, and high-contrast design compositions.
